Insights
Through collaborative learning and synthesis, youths developed their shared language of healing, and defined how a creative community should look and feel.
01. Intentionally embracing growth and being open to vulnerability
We must be susceptible to healing, i.e open to vulnerability and experiencing pain. It is very important for healing to be intentional, and to have trust in time and patience
02. A process where one can reflect and grow from past experiences
It is very easy to not take time to heal. We need to understand the need to slow down and accepting how you feel.
03. Only can be achieved with patience, acceptance, and transformation
Healing can be changes that are big or small. We need to be intentional in accepting healing because no one can heal without the other two (acceptance and patience)
Youth want a community where they can connect and empower each other, that allows them to understand and be honest with themselves. A community that is flexible, adaptable, process-oriented rather than the outcome.
